Which grades and subjects does Abhividya support?

Abhividya supports learners in Grades 1 to 10. Tutor availability varies by subject and grade; each tutor listing shows the grades and subjects currently offered.

Are lessons available online and in person?

Yes. Online lessons are available, and in-person tutoring is offered within Hyderabad where a suitable tutor is available.

How are lessons confirmed?

Abhividya confirms the tutor, lesson schedule and lesson mode by email or WhatsApp. Online lessons are conducted through Google Meet or Zoom.

How do I enquire about a lesson?

Contact us by email, WhatsApp or phone. Share the learner’s grade, subject, topics requiring support, preferred lesson mode and suitable timings.

How much does tutoring cost?

Fees depend on the subject, grade, lesson format and tutor. The applicable fee will be shared before a lesson is confirmed.

How should a parent or guardian be involved?

A parent or guardian should arrange and oversee lessons for a learner who is under 18, and should remain involved in communications about schedules, meeting links and in-person arrangements.

Are the study materials free to view?

Abhividya’s current web-based study materials can be viewed without an account. External resource links lead to their official websites and are governed by those providers’ terms.
